I You ME Added by Websitelister.org Admin 0 reviews Listed in Apparel & Accessories, United States 327 Highland Ave., Somerville, MA, 2144, United States (617) 440-3911 Add to Favorites Claim Listing Updated: Nov 18, 2015 Overview Reviews Add Your Review Please login or register to add your review.